The Central African Republic's government is firmly committed to promoting gender equality and eliminating violence against women. The initial National Adaptation Plan (NAP) establishes gender sensitivity as one of its guiding principles and proposes some concrete actions to advance gender integration into adaptation policies and programs in the coming years. However, despite institutional progress, gender inequalities persist. This National Gender and Climate Change Strategy (NGCCS) was developed to address this weakness and help accelerate the implementation of actions to integrate gender into climate policies. The NGCS is a planning document for all actions in the field of gender and climate change. It defines the Central African Republic's vision on gender issues related to climate change, in accordance with the guidelines of the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s).
